When Trust Breaks: Auditing the $300M Third-Party Liability Cap
As service providers increasingly become the breach point, organizations must proactively navigate the inherent risk disparity where the massive value of client data often far exceeds the monetary ceiling or limited liability imposed by the vendorās service contract

Third-party relationships expose organizations to major threats across operational, strategic, and legal risk areas, including the significant danger of reputational damage and the potential for loss of intellectual property. Recent managed service provider (MSP) cyberattacks have resulted in catastrophic financial devastation, demonstrating that an organization cannot escape blame when a vendor fails. We analyze essential contractual controlsāsuch as clear termination conditions, robust indemnification clauses, and the critical right to auditāthat serve as the foundational mechanism for mitigating catastrophic liability exposure.
